Seneca County Home Sales: Nov. 30 – Dec. 13

Seneca County residential transfers (Nov. 30 week): 7 sales, median 1,498‑sq‑ft property.

D
uring the week of Nov. 30, Seneca County recorded seven residential sales. The median transaction involved a 1,498‑sq‑ft home on State Route 89 in Ovid, selling for $495,000.

    • Interlaken – Kathryn Kokenxenakis sold 9001 State Route 89, Covert: 1,056 sq‑ft, $156,500, $148/sq‑ft, 2 beds/1 bath.

    • Ovid – 7085 State Route 89: 1,498 sq‑ft, $495,000, $330/sq‑ft, 2 beds/2 baths.

    • Seneca Falls – Michelle R. Sohn sold 12 Barker St.: 1,576 sq‑ft, $130,000, $82/sq‑ft, 3 beds/2 baths.

    • Seneca Falls – 204 Fall St.: 3,188 sq‑ft, $201,000, $63/sq‑ft, 6 beds/4 baths.

    • Waterloo – Sarah Wright sold 3 Barham Ave.: 1,033 sq‑ft, $150,000, $145/sq‑ft, 2 beds/1 bath.

    • Waterloo – 1756 Whiskey Hill Rd.: 1,887 sq‑ft, $290,000, $154/sq‑ft, 4 beds/1 bath.

    • Junius – Allen Martin sold 1673 Ninefoot Rd.: 3,250 sq‑ft, $187,500, $58/sq‑ft, 2 beds/3 baths.
